問題タブ [ical4j]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
767 参照

java - 以前は機能していた Calendar Invite が、Outlook メール クライアントでは機能しなくなりましたが、Gmail クライアントでは機能します

Sendgrid を使用して電子メールを送信し、Ical4j ライブラリを使用してカレンダーの招待状を作成しています。以下のコードは数か月前に正常に機能し、送信されたすべてのカレンダーの招待状にも、次のような必要なものがすべて表示されていました。いずれかの電子メール クライアント (主に Outlook と Gmail) で受信した、承認/拒否ボタン、開始日と終了日など。しかし、このコードを使用してカレンダーの招待状を送信できるようになりましたが、Outlook メール クライアントで受信すると (Gmail では正常に動作しています); 必要なすべてのカレンダー招待コントロールではなく、(.ics) 添付ファイルとして表示されます。

いくつかのアプローチを試しましたが、どれもうまくいきませんでした。

参考にしたリンク

以下は、sendgrid api を使用してカレンダーの招待状を送信する Java コードです。

送信しようとしているカレンダーの招待状